OverviewEveryday Coffee Company, a rapidly scaling Dunkin’ franchise partner, is building a nationwide talent acquisition engine to support hundreds of new store openings per year
. The Junior Recruiter will support the recruiting team by sourcing, screening, and coordinating candidates while helping maintain a smooth, high-volume hiring process.
This role is ideal for a detail-oriented, organized, and motivated recruiter who wants to grow their career in high-volume, QSR or retail recruitment
.
Junior Recruiters ensure that our hiring pipeline stays full and organized, allowing our Recruiting Manager and full-cycle recruiters to focus on top-of-funnel strategy, interviews, and offer negotiations. By supporting efficient, high-quality candidate processing, the Junior Recruiter helps open stores on time with the right team members.
Key Responsibilities Candidate Sourcing & Screening- Source candidates for frontline and leadership positions using ATS, job boards, social media, and other channels
- Review resumes, conduct initial phone screens, and assess basic qualifications
- Maintain organized and accurate candidate records in the ATS
- Identify passive candidates and build talent pipelines for critical roles
- Coordinate interviews, schedules, and follow-ups with candidates and hiring managers
- Support recruiting team with candidate communication and scheduling logistics
- Assist with job postings, onboarding prep, and pre-employment paperwork through to onboarding
- Track recruiting metrics and maintain reports for the Recruiting Manager
- Ensure timely and professional communication with all candidates
- Deliver a positive experience aligned with our brand and culture
- Respond to candidate inquiries about the company, roles, and recruiting process
- Assist in the implementation and documentation of recruiting processes and workflows
- Suggest improvements for sourcing, screening, and candidate management
- Support ad-hoc recruiting projects as needed
